Welcome to the Ledgebird events team! All event payloads get validated against the Hatchmark schema registry — no schema, no publish, no exceptions. You'll register your first schema this week. Registry writes go through a signed submission flow, which sounds scarier than it is. To submit schemas from your machine, configure the signing key below.

deploy key for kagup-bawig: bky9_ZMq28eTw9

# Restricted: Sale of the Fenwick Instruments Unit

*Managers only — please don't circulate.*

Branch managers, here's where things stand. We've agreed in principle to sell Fenwick Instruments to Orvatek Holdings, pending due diligence. Day-to-day operations continue unchanged until close; keep staff focused and route any buyer questions to the transition office. Customer contracts transfer intact, so no renegotiations needed at branch level. Expect a town hall once papers are signed. Before then, keep the following to yourselves.

management briefing: Sorielix Systems is in early talks to buy Druethix Logistics for about $34.1 million. The Gorwyn launch date is May 13, and nothing goes to the press before then.

The column layout moved from fixed-width to delimited records, so every downstream parser in the Fernholt integration suite was rebuilt and revalidated against golden files. Builds are produced only on the sealed Copperline runners; artifacts built elsewhere must not be deployed, even for hotfixes. Future maintainers altering the export schema should bump the format version and regenerate golden files. The canonical artifact for release 7 carries the token below.

session token of kagup-hahaf = htk3_2b8